Transaction ba8158e757f0e9b5ee59fc5d63f2e1a80b9c181e81c55db7a9678fd259633214
1 Input
1 Output
-
ba8158e757f0e9b5ee59fc5d63f2e1a80b9c181e81c55db7a9678fd259633214:0
- value
- 25166286
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 64c12133d9a528214b035af5915c7a320ff46a91 OP_EQUAL
- address
- 3AskrcXoYcvhcMmHCvEiGnBvPKvbEwkeYY